About
Bethanchwok, arranged on the southern inclines of Kavrepalanchwok, is acknowledged to be the most imperative zenith of the Mahabharat Range. Arranged at a stature of 3000m from the sea level, it gloats unmistakable points of view the inclines and Himalayan scopes. A couple of spots of Makwanpur and Janakpur can in like manner be seen from Bethanchowk. Edges in Nepal are a champion among the best spot for visiting in Nepal many offering points of view of Tibetan peaks on the North and Indian fields in the south. Truly, this whole mountain is called Bethanchowk Narayanthan, named after the little asylum, Narayanthan, venerated at the pinnacle. Narayanthan is swarmed with devotees in the midst of the Fagu Purnima reliably. The apex is commonly referred to as Narayanthan instead of Bethanchowk. People furthermore suggest it as the King of the Hills. The proper month for visit is Mangsir as demonstrated by local people.
Itinerary
Day 1: Bhaktapur-Panauti-Dhungkharka-Narayanthan(Bethanchowk) 3 hrs of drive and then 5 hrs of the hike.
Day 2: Narayanthan, Bethanchowk - Dhungkharka-Panauti-Bhaktapur
